Ride Info
Riders must be age 12 or older, and must wear helmets. (Younger children may be carried securely on an adult's bike in appropriate child seats, bakfiets buckets, trailers, tag-along attachments, etc.)
All riders must also be able to maintain a pace of approximately 10 mph. This is a fairly relaxed pace for an adult who bikes even occasionally. We also take some short breaks to catch a breath and to allow for smooth traffic control, and our one long break in Lincoln Park roughly at the halfway point, after the only steep uphill on the course (so you can just walk your bike up that hill if you want).
Please note that the Ward Tour is not timed, and it is not a race. In fact, we will strictly limit the front of the ride group to 10 mph.
But we must also emphasize: YOU MUST BE ABLE TO KEEP UP WITH THE GROUP, OR WE WILL HAVE TO ASK YOU TO CUT YOUR RIDE SHORT, as police re-open the streets to motor traffic behind us.
Also note, if you can’t keep up, if your bike quits on you, or if you simply want to drop out along the way, we will TRY to help you, but ultimately YOU are responsible for getting yourself home if need be. We will have marshals and others with mechanical skills in the pack, and at least one van following the tour to pick up riders. But this is not always possible. If you need to go home, please ride according to all traffic laws. You may be able to catch a light rail or PATH train to shorten your trip home.
We strongly recommend that you and everyone in your party do at least some bike riding in the weeks before the tour.

Rain or Shine
PLEASE NOTE: The Ward Tour & Festival is officially a RAIN OR SHINE event. There is NO rain date.
We will ride June 5 even if it’s raining, in any weather that’s not dangerous, or simply cancel till next year for any that is (e.g. lightning, hail, very high winds, plague of frogs …).
